PHILIPPINES, KOREA LAUNCH TRAINING FOR YOUTH IN GREEN, DIGITAL CONSTRUCTION

The Department of Labor and Employment (DOLE), in partnership with the Republic of Korea, has launched a regional program to train Filipino youth for green and digital construction jobs.

The initiative unveiled in Manila on June 26, promotes enterprise-based learning, regional skills standards, and training for educators across ASEAN.

DOLE Undersecretary Carmela I. Torres emphasized aligning workforce development with global trends in sustainability and digitalization to meet rising labor demands.

The International Labour Organization (ILO), which is leading implementation, highlighted the Philippines’ role as a pathfinder country under the UN Global Accelerator on Jobs and Social Protection.

The program also received backing from major industry and labor groups and will help shape ASEAN-wide training curricula by 2026.
